    Licensing

    Contractors and tradesman working in Miami-Dade County are licensed by the Building Code Compliance Office's Contractor Licensing Section. The Construction Trades Qualifying Board has authority over the types of licenses and scopes of licenses that are issued. There are different requirements for each of these license types:

    Examinations
    Examinations for certificates of competency and eligibility are offered at a minimum of 3 times a year. The exams are open book and the required books for each exam category can be found on the licensing requirements for each license.

    Exams are offered in English or Spanish and special accommodations can be made for those who have disabilities.

    Licenses
    The county issues personal and business licenses.

    To obtain a new personal license from the Building Code Compliance Office you must first meet certain experience requirements as well as maintaining a level of financial responsibility. You must submit an application to include proof of experience through letters from employers stating the dates of employment and description of work performed and submittal of W-2 tax documents covering the employment period.

    If the category you are attempting to obtain is an exam category, you must sit for the exam and pass with at least a grade of 70% (for all licensing categories other than Journeyman). Journeyman must at least obtain a passing grade of 75% or better to pass. Once you submit your application it will take no longer than 60 days before you are issued a license.

    Once you have obtained a personal certificate of eligibility or competence, you are entitled to obtain a business license.

    To obtain a business license you must complete an application, either as a sole proprietor, partnership, or a corporation and as a Qualifying Agent for a business you must have a significant interest or financial interest in the entity you qualify as evidenced by the position as an officer or partner or principal stockholder in accordance with Section 10-6 (E) 5 of the Code of Miami Dade County.

    State Registration of Miami-Dade County Certificates

    Miami-Dade County Certificate holders, if required by Chapter 10 of the Code of Miami-Dade County and Florida Statute 489 must be registered with the State of Florida Department of Business and Professional Regulation. Failure to comply will result in a restriction of your permitting privileges.

    Journeyman Certificate of Competency

    • Requires three years of proven field experience in trade or, education equivalent or a combination of the two, but not more than one-half consisting of education equivalent.
    • Requires submittal of an application to include proof of experience through letters from employers stating the dates of employment and description of work performed and submittal of W-2 tax documents covering the employment period.

    • Requires successful passing of an examination with a grade of 75% or better. Exam is open book and lists of the books are provided to you at the time you request an application.

    • Requires payment of $240

    • This license does not entitle you to perform as a contractor; you may only work under the direction of a Master in your respective trade.

    Masters Certificate of Competency

    • Requires an applicant to have held for two years a Certificate of Competency as a journeyman issued by the CTQB and have at least two years of prior field experience or at least six years of specialized training or registration as a profession engineer in the discipline concerned.

    • Requires submittal of an application to include proof of experience through letters from employers stating the dates of employment and description of work performed and submittal of W-2 tax documents covering the employment period.

    • Requires successful passing of an examination with a grade of 70% or better. Exam is open book and lists of the books are provided to you at the time you request an application.

    • Requires payment of $315.00

    • After completing the requirements to obtain your personal license, you must complete requirements to do business. You will be required to pay an additional $315.00, provide proof of liability insurance and worker’s compensation insurance.

    • If you conduct business without meeting the minimum requirements, you will be subject to citations for violating chapter 10 of the Miami-Dade County Code.

    Building and Building Specialty Licenses

    • Requires from one to ten years of proven field experience in trade. The number of years experience is dependent on the license being applied for.

    • Requires submittal of an application to include proof of experience through letters from employers stating the dates of employment and description of work performed or submittal of W-2 tax documents covering the employment period.

    • Requires successful passing of an examination with a grade of 70% or better. Exam is open book and lists of the books are provided to you at the time you request an application.

    • Requires payment of $315.00

    • After completing the requirements to obtain your personal license, you must complete requirements to do business. You will be required to pay an addition $315.00, provide proof of liability insurance and worker’s compensation insurance.

    • If you conduct business with out meeting, the minimum requirements you will be subject to citations for violating chapter 10 of the Miami-Dade County Code.

    Maintenance License

    • Requires one year of proven field experience in trade.
    • Requires submittal of an application to include proof of experience through letters from employers stating the dates of employment and description of work performed and submittal of W-2 tax documents covering the employment period

    • Requires successful passing of an examination with a grade of 70% or better. Exam is open book and lists of the books are provided to you at the time you request an application.

    • Requires payment of $240.00

    • This license only allows you to work for an owner who has a premise permit.

    Renewals
    If you are currently a contractor you must renew your license generally every two years, however sometimes there are exceptions to this rule. Generally, we will send you a renewal notice 2 months before the expiration of your active license.

    You will be required to return the notice by mail or you may drop off at our office located at 140 W. Flagler, Suite 1603, Miami, Florida 33130. The notice should be returned with the requested fee in the form of a personal check or money order payable to Miami-Dade Building Code Compliance Office.

    In addition to the aforementioned requirements, each licensed holder is required to have 16 hours of continuing education credit hours, which may be required to be verified with the license holder on case-by-case basis.

    Other Services
    In addition to the above-mentioned services, we also process Change of Affiliations, for a license holder who wants to be in Volunteer Inactive Status, and issue reciprocal licenses with certain other counties. For a Change of Affiliation, a Business Application, Outgoing Affidavit (Change of Affiliation) and Applicant Financial History form must be completed.

    To place a certificate in inactive status, an Outgoing Affidavit (Inactive Status) and Applicant Financial History form must be completed.

    Regarding reciprocation, Miami Dade County only reciprocates with Broward County in the Electrical, Mechanical, and Plumbing Categories; and Palm Beach County in the Electrical categories. To reciprocate with Miami Dade County you must complete a Request to Reciprocate form PDF to obtain a copy of this form.
